Overview
EN ISO 13845:2015 is an international standard developed by CEN and ISO that specifies a test method for leaktightness of elastomeric-sealing-ring-type socket joints used with thermoplastic pressure pipes. The focus of this standard is on assessing the joint's integrity under internal pressure combined with angular deflection. This ensures that socket joints maintain a secure, leakproof connection even when subjected to bending forces and pressure variations typical in real-world piping installations.
This standard is essential for manufacturers, testers, and engineers involved in plastics piping systems, particularly those using elastomeric sealing rings made of plastic or metal components combined with thermoplastic pressure pipes. EN ISO 13845:2015 supersedes the previous edition EN ISO 13845:2000, offering updated test procedures that apply to a wider range of materials, pipe dimensions, and operational conditions.
Key Topics
-
Scope and Application
Applies to testing assembled joints between elastomeric sealing ring sockets and thermoplastic pressure pipes under internal hydraulic pressure plus angular deflection.
-
Test Principle
The joint assembly is mounted in a test apparatus where it experiences specified internal pressure while the pipe is deflected at a defined angle. The test checks for leaks during the test duration.
-
Test Parameters
Important parameters that influence testing include:
- Test medium (e.g., water, air)
- Test pressure (up to twice nominal pipe pressure)
- Test duration and temperature
- Angle of deflection (degrees)
- Free length of pipe between socket and seal ring groove
-
Apparatus and Setup
Includes a rigid framework with fixing devices, pressure control and measurement systems, and means to apply angular deflection.
-
Test Procedure
- Prepare test pieces in accordance with manufacturer specifications.
- Condition the assembly to ensure temperature stabilization.
- Apply internal pressure while angularly deflecting the pipe.
- Monitor for leakage over the test duration.
-
Results and Reporting
Detailed test reports must document:
- Standards referenced
- Pipe and fitting identification
- Test conditions (pressure, temperature, angle, duration)
- Observed leakages, if any, with corresponding pressures
Applications
EN ISO 13845:2015 is widely used in:
-
Manufacturing Quality Control
Ensures that elastomeric-sealing-ring-type socket joints fulfill safety and performance criteria before market release.
-
Product Certification and Standards Compliance
Compliance with this standard supports product certification processes and regulatory requirements for pressure piping systems.
-
System Design and Engineering
Enables designers to specify joints that maintain leaktightness under operational stresses involving pressure and bending.
-
Construction and Installation Testing
Verifies joint performance under field conditions that may impose both pressure fluctuations and pipe deflections.
This standard is critical for industries such as water supply, gas distribution, chemical processing, and wastewater management, where combining secure joints with flexibility is vital.
